Cristiano Ronaldo returned to Old Trafford with a bang by scoring on his second Manchester United debut against Newcastle United.

The 36-year-old started for Ole Gunnar Solskjaer’s men who struggled to break the visitor’s defence.

Ronaldo however broke the deadlock with a tap in at the death(45+2′) after Mason Greenwood’s shot was fumbled by the goalkeeper.

Solskjaer’s men go into the break with a goal ahead.

A sloppy start to the second half cost the hosts their lead as Allan Saint-Maximin teed up Javier Manquillo for the equaliser in the 56th minute.

However, Ronaldo restored United’s lead six minutes later after an assist from Luke Shaw.
